Someone please help me! I have a 1994 Dodge Intrepid. My check engine light stays on, but I don't understand the codes I got. 7,67,39,54,78...what do they mean? Also, my heater stays on constantly, or shuts off for a moment only to come right back on.....it's summer, I'm hot and don't need heat!

Some of your codes could be powertrain codes and some could be transmission codes.7 2/1 fuel system rich or 2/2 02 sensor short to ground. 39 intake air temp sensor volts low.67 1/1 02 sensor heater failure.78 2/1 02sensor fuel system lean.54 no cam signal.39 and 54 could also be transmission codes, 39 gear ratio error and 54 gear ratio error in 4th gear.
